How much do part time financial modelling j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 1, 2026, the average yearly pay for part time financial modelling in the United States is $70,035.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$56,000.00 and $81,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Part Time Financial Modelling profess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time Financial Modelling professional, you need strong quantitative skills, proficiency in accounting and finance principles, and usually a degree in finance, economics, or a related field. Expertise in Microsoft Excel, financial modelling software, and familiarity with data visualization tools or certifications like CFA are highly valued. Attention to detail, analytical thinking,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for presenting insights and collaborating with stakeholders. These abilities ensure accurate, actionable financial models that support sound business decision-making even in a part-time capacity.

How does a part-time financial modelling role typically integrate with full-time finance teams, and what collaboration challenges might arise?

In a part-time financial modelling role, you'll often work closely with full-time finance professionals, such as analysts and managers, to support projects or periodic financial planning. Communication and time management are key challenges, as you'll need to stay aligned with ongoing projects and quickly adapt to shifting priorities despite limited hours. Regular check-ins, clear documentation, and using collaborative tools can help ensure your work integrates smoothly with the team's efforts. This setup also offers opportunities to learn from experienced colleagues and contribute meaningfully without a full-time commitment.

What is part time financial modelling?

Part time financial modelling involves creating and analyzing financial models for businesses or individuals while working fewer hours than a standard full-time position. These professionals use tools like Excel to forecast financial outcomes, assess investment opportunities, or support business decision-making, but on a flexible or reduced schedule. This role is ideal for those seeking work-life balance or supplementing other work and can be found in various industries such as banking, consulting, or corporate finance.

What is the difference between Part Time Financial Modelling vs Part Time Financial Analyst?

AspectPart Time Financial ModellingPart Time Financial Analyst
Required CredentialsFinancial modeling certifications, Excel skillsFinance degree, analytical skills
Work EnvironmentProject-based, focused on creating modelsData analysis, reporting, and forecasting
Employer & Industry UsageConsulting firms, finance departmentsCorporations, investment firms, banks
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ding modeling rolesAnalyzing financial data

Part Time Financial Modelling primarily involves building and maintaining financial models, often requiring specialized Excel skills and certifications. In contrast, Part Time Financial Analysts focus on analyzing financial data, preparing reports, and supporting decision-making. While both roles are part-time and finance-related, they differ in scope and daily tasks, with modeling being more technical and analysis more interpretative.

Your Benefits

An ExxonMobil career is one designed to last. Our commitment to you runs deep: our employees grow personally and professionally, with benefits built on our core categories of health, security, finance, and life.

We offer you: 

  • Pension Plan: Enrollment is automatic and at no cost to you. The basic benefit is a monthly annuity to be paid to you in retirement for the rest of your life. 
  • Savings Plan: You can contribute between 6% and 20% of your pay and are encouraged to enroll right away. If you contribute at least 6% to your savings plan, the Company will contribute a 7% match. 
  • Workplace Flexibility: We have several programs such as “Flex your Day”, providing ad-hoc flexibility around when and where you work, as well as longer-term programs such as leaves of absence and part-time work.
  • Comprehensive medical, dental, and vision plans. 
  • Culture of Health: Programs and resources to support your wellbeing. 
  • Employee Health Advisory Program: Provides confidential professional counseling for you and your family, including tools and resources promoting mental health and resiliency at no additional cost to you. 
  • Disability Plan: Income replacement for when you cannot work due to illness or injury occurring on or off the job. Enrollment is automatic and at no cost to you.
